Good news! Global emissions will fall eight percent this year due to COVID-19

COVID-19 is expected to cause global energy emissions to fall a record eight percent this year due to an unprecedented drop in demand for coal, oil, and gas, the International Energy Agency said Thursday. The IEA’s Global Energy Review was based on an analysis of electricity demand over more than 100 days, during which much of the world has entered lockdown in a bid to control the pandemic. It predicted that global energy demand would fall six percent in 2020 — seven times more than during the 2008 financial crisis…

Oil prices surge on last day of roller-coaster month

Oil prices jumped on Thursday, as signs the US crude glut was not growing as quickly as many had feared brought an upbeat close to one of the most volatile months for oil trading in history. Fuel demand worldwide slumped about 30% in April. Even after major oil producers led by Saudi Arabia agreed to slash production by nearly 10 million barrels per day (bpd), US crude futures closed on April 20 at a record low in negative territory. LPG price goes up in Pakistan for May 2020, notifies OGRA

LPG-price

ISLAMABAD: Oil and Gas Regulatory Authority (OGRA) on Thursday increased Liquefied Petroleum Gas (LPG) prices in the country for the month of May 2020, ARY NEWS reported. According to a notification issued today, the per kilogram prices of the LPG was raised by Rs 21.65 which would increase the price of LPG cylinder by Rs 255.51. KE offers instalment plan for ISPA arrears to facilitate industries

KARACHI: In the light of current Covid-19 crisis and the resulting unprecedented situation, K-Electric, on the request of industrial consumers, extended relief to the industrial sector by deferring the collection of Industrial Support Package (ISPA) arrears till April 30. The power utility said, in line with the Ministry of Energy’s directives, Industrial Support Package (ISPA) arrears for the period July-Dec 2019 were applicable in March 2020.
